Swift Code details for DIEECA66XXX
Main Office: 8-char BIC or XXX branch code
The Swift Code DIEECA66XXX is assigned to DIGITAL COMMERCE BANK located in 736 MERIDIAN ROAD NE, CALGARY, ALBERTA, Canada.
This SWIFT/BIC code is used for international wire transfers and follows the standard format for secure cross-border payments. Branch details include postal code T2A 2N7, status: Active. This Swift Code DIEECA66XXX has been validated and confirmed as active for banking transactions.
